Established in 1997, the Regional Medical Center’s (RMC) Home Care program serves Orangeburg, Calhoun and Bamberg counties and offers a wide range of in-home services to individuals and their families.
Home care is usually prescribed to patients who are ready to be discharged from the hospital but require continued care as they recover from their illness or surgery. Home care allows patients to receive hospital quality care and individualized attention in the comfort of their own homes.
RMC Home Care is a state-licensed, hospital-based agency certified by Medicare and Medicaid. Most costs for services are paid for by Medicare, Medicaid, Workers’ Compensation, Veterans Administration insurance or private insurance. Patients may pay directly for services or may be eligible for financial assistance.

RMC Home Care received a patient satisfaction rating of 5 out of 5 stars on the Home Health Consumer Assessment of Healthcare Providers & Systems (HHCHPS) Home Health Care Survey. The survey was designed to measure the experiences of people receiving home care from Medicare-certified home care agencies. Most agencies receive a three star rating.
